How Do We Define Sleep?

Sleeping refers to the natural, recurring state of rest that includes distinct stages such as light sleep, deep sleep, and REM sleep. Healthy sleeping patterns help with memory consolidation, mood regulation, immune function, and overall cognitive performance. People may experience disruptions in their sleep due to lifestyle factors, stress, medical conditions, or behavioral patterns. When sleep problems become persistent and interfere with daily life, many people seek support from mental health professionals experienced in sleep interventions.

Common Signs and Symptoms for Sleep Disorders

Sleep difficulties can take many forms. Common signs and symptoms that might prompt someone to seek therapy include:

  • Trouble falling asleep at night – lying awake for long periods
  • Waking up frequently during the night or waking too early
  • Feeling unrefreshed after sleep
  • Excessive daytime sleepiness or difficulty staying alert
  • Mood changes such as irritability, anxiety, or low mood linked to poor sleep
  • Difficulty concentrating, memory problems, or reduced performance at work or school

These symptoms can be caused by many factors. A therapist will assess patterns and contributing factors rather than provide a medical diagnosis. If a medical condition is suspected, your therapist may recommend consulting a medical provider in addition to therapy.

How Online Therapy Can Help with Sleep

Online therapy offers a flexible, accessible way to work with clinicians who have experience addressing sleeping problems. Therapists trained in evidence-based approaches such as cognitive behavioral therapy for insomnia (CBT-I), relaxation training, and behavioral sleep strategies can guide you through tailored interventions. Online sessions can help you identify unhelpful thoughts and behaviors around sleep, establish consistent routines, and learn practical coping skills to improve sleep quality and daytime functioning.

Common therapeutic approaches used in online therapy for sleeping include:

  • Cognitive behavioral therapy for insomnia (CBT-I) – focusing on thoughts, beliefs, and behaviors that maintain sleep problems
  • Sleep hygiene education – practical adjustments to routines and environment that support better sleep
  • Relaxation and mindfulness techniques – tools to reduce arousal and promote calm at bedtime
  • Stimulus control and sleep scheduling – strategies to strengthen the association between bed and sleep

While results vary for each person, many clients find that structured, skill-based therapy delivered online helps them make meaningful changes in their sleep patterns and daily routines.

What to Expect in Online Therapy

Your first online therapy session typically includes an assessment of your sleep patterns, daily routines, and factors that may be influencing your sleep. Expect questions about bedtime routines, caffeine and alcohol use, screen time, stressors, and how your sleep affects daytime activities. From there, your therapist will work with you to develop a plan that may include skill-building, behavioral experiments, and tracking progress.

Practical elements of online therapy sessions:

  • Session formats – video, phone, or in-app messaging depending on the clinician and your preference
  • Homework – keeping a sleep diary or practicing relaxation exercises between sessions
  • Tracking progress – measuring changes in sleep patterns and daytime functioning over time
  • Collaboration – therapists often coordinate with your primary care provider when appropriate

Therapy involves active participation, and the more consistently you apply the strategies, the more likely you are to notice changes. Your therapist will tailor the pace and tools to your needs.
